More about the book
Sharp-witted exchanges between Benedick and Beatrice unfold as they return from war, each believing they are victims of unrequited love. Their playful banter contrasts with the serious themes of court politics and honor, especially as Claudio grapples with false accusations against his beloved Hero. This edition includes a newly commissioned biography, appealing to both Shakespeare enthusiasts and newcomers. Shakespeare, revered as the greatest writer in the English language, crafts a comedy that intertwines romance with deeper societal issues.
